San Francisco has many sightseeing options, including parks, museums, and other attractions. All of these are either walking distance or a quick Uber/Lyft, street car, cable car or bus ride away.
Golden Gate Park
1,017-acre park with gardens, museums, and hiking trails
Twin Peaks
64-acre park with 180-degree views of the Bay Area and hiking trails
San Francisco Museum of Modern Art
Modern art museum
SoMa - Modern art museum with paintings, photographs, and installations
Palace of Fine Arts
Greco-Roman palace and architectural attraction with a variety of performing arts
California Academy of Sciences
Science museum
Golden Gate Park
Natural history museum with an aquarium, planetarium, and research scientists
Golden Gate Bridge
Famous 4,200 ft art deco suspension bridge that's open to foot, bike, and car traffic
Alcatraz Island
Notorious prison and former home of Al Capone that's now a museum with an audio tour
Fisherman's Wharf
Busy tourist area with souvenir shops, crab and clam chowder, and views of the bay, Golden Gate, and Alcatraz
Coit Tower
Historic 1930s building with WPA murals, 360-degree views, and parrots
PIER 39 Bustling bayside pier with views, sea lions, shops, restaurants, and entertainment
San Francisco's Mission District is one of the most lively and colorful neighborhoods in the entire Bay Area and boasts some of the best warm and sunny weather in all of the city. From its wonderful world-class cuisine to its warm and welcoming residents, the Mission blends many different cultures and backgrounds, and exudes a vibrant spirit that can be felt by all who come here.
Named for Mission Dolores founded in 1776, San Francisco's oldest neighborhood has some of its hottest new restaurants and galleries. New restaurants and night spots are a draw while Mission Dolores at 16th and Dolores streets, is the oldest structure in San Francisco. Dolores Park at 18th and Dolores streets has an amazing view of the city and the bay bridge.
